Press Windows + R, type dxdiag in Run dialog, and press Enter to quickly launch dxdiag.exe on Windows 10/11. Way 2. You can click Start or the search box at the taskbar, type dxdiag, and select dxdiag Run command to open it. Way 3. Press Windows + R, type cmd, and press Enter to open Command Prompt.

WebTo use the DirectX Diagnostic Tool to determine the version of DirectX that is installed on your computer, follow these steps: Click Start, and then click Run. Type dxdiag, and then click OK. On the System tab, note the version of DirectX that is displayed on the DirectX Version line. On the various tabs, check the version information for each ...
